Job Summary

This role participates on a multi-disciplinary team focused on highly visible, complex broker and/or TPA relationships that are organized into blocks. Some direct client interaction, but primary client contact is the sales leadership. Manages a block of stop loss business and case level underwriting within the block to achieve overall goals. Operates in a matrix structure working with the Sales, Underwriting and Clinical teams and oversees all aspects of new business and renewal pricing and risk analysis associated with select clients. Responsible for the P/L, renewal metrics and new business sales for the block. Expected to provide creative solutions on a case level and assists in the development and execution of creative solutions at the block level. Provides leadership and training to other underwriters supporting programs.


Essential Responsibilities


  • Responsible for underwriting new and renewal business within an assigned block. Use rating manual, experience module and clinical expertise to create pricing that drives P/L, renewal metrics and new business sales for assigned block.

  • Collaborate with Sales, Underwriting and Clinical to develop and implement pricing actions that will help HMIG meet financial targets.

  • Train, coach and provide experiences to lower level staff with the purpose of expanding consultative best practices throughout the department.

  • Utilize client and market knowledge to expand/enhanced Underwriting Guidelines, processes and tools by incorporating best practices.

  • Monitor overall block performance and report on emerging financial trends; develop strategies and tactics to move case level and block results to meet targets.

  • Act as subject matter expert to support Sales' negotiations to renew existing clients and enroll new business.
